Components of a simple solar energy system

Solar or photovoltaic cells

The assembly of semiconductors and electronics or solar cells is enclosed in a photovoltaic module, more commonly known as a solar panel. Different solar panels are called solar array.

Accu

A solar panel collects and generates energy from solar radiation. PV panels convert this energy into direct current, which is generated by batteries. While it is possible to connect a DC load directly to the solar panel, batteries play an important role in a properly functioning photovoltaic system.

Regulator:

A controller is optional yet an essential piece of equipment in a photovoltaic system. During the cycling process, the battery is likely to be overcharged or discharged, a situation that shortens the life of the batteries. A controller prevents such situations by controlling the condition of the batteries. It maintains a charging phase where it monitors when the battery is overcharged or discharged. In general, a regulator keeps the batteries in the most suitable working conditions.

Converter/Inverter

A converter allows the direct current stored in the batteries to be converted into alternating current or alternating current, the type of energy used by the mains supply. The DC/AC or direct/alternating converter is also called an inverter and is used to adjust the required current and voltage through the load. It is typical to experience some energy loss during the conversion of electricity.

Laden

All appliances that consume electricity are considered a load. When choosing a load for the solar power system, it is necessary to start with a low power component before installing additional solar panels to avoid wasting resources. PV systems are ideal for lighting as lamps consume only a few watts compared to larger devices such as television, components or computers. There are also lights that run on DC power, allowing the use of solar energy on a low budget scale.

Solar panels, battery, controller, inverter and load make up the solar panel systemIf all of these components are properly installed, a solar energy system can sustain itself for years.

Low maintenance and operating costs

The ideal setup requires optimal exposure to sunlight during the day, and if this is achieved, expect consistent power generation in ideal weather conditions. However, to ensure optimal sunlight capture, proper operation and maintenance must be performed on a regular basis.

PV panels, when installed correctly and strategically, are virtually maintenance-free. The basic maintenance of solar panels includes keeping the solar panel array clean and free of debris. Washing the PV panels is also recommended, especially if you live in a particularly dusty region. Use non-abrasive cleaners and washcloths to avoid scratching the panels. A garden hose can be used to rinse the panels.
